Northern Ireland Protocol: what is the UK government up to?

Brexit chief accused of ‘engineering breakdown’ of EU agreement

The UK’s Brexit minister will urge the European Commission today to bend its rules on the Northern Ireland Protocol and end the European Court of Justice’s role in the arrangement.

Speaking in Lisbon, David Frost is expected to warn that Brussels would be making a “historic misjudgement” in refusing to make further concessions on the post-Brexit trade deal that he negotiated last year.
